Hello, Henry, this is the video I have been waiting for. Thank you!! Do I need this special air container or my regular container would work as well ? I have tried the Dalgona coffee using hand blender, it was worked. Lol.
@BlendingWithHenry
@BlendingWithHenry 4 жыл бұрын
Hi Amy! I always love seeing you post. I did some recipe testing and while you "can" turn the coffee liquid into a creamy texture it won't foam up with the standard Vitamix container blades. The Aer Disc creates that Air into the mixture and puffs up the coffee into that rich foam. That's why your hand blender can do this, but yes it does take a lot of work and time. I listed a few things the Aer Disc container can do besides foams so if you see a benefit or need for it then go for it. But it's $144.95 so that's why you should make sure you will use it for everything it can do. Thank you so much for always supporting me. Luv ya!! 😍

Henry, I have an ice cream compressor and was wondering if I whipped up my base mix in the AER, if that would give me a more smoother and silky ice cream. Anybody else know?
@BlendingWithHenry
@BlendingWithHenry 3 жыл бұрын
I would say that AER Disc wouldn't help in this situation. Just like when meringue is created by whipping air into egg whites you have to fold the whipped mixture into other ingredients to maintain a light and airy consistency. Whipping air into the base mixture of your ice cream will only result in the mixture being deflated once your ice cream maker begins to churn the mixture because it will be over-mixed.
